Doliva Face Cream and Cleansing Milk Review
I absolutely loved the Doliva Hand Cream and Lip Balm (you can read my review here) so I really wanted to try some of their products for face. I have a very dry and sensitive skin so this is what I’ve picked for myself:
Doliva Intensive Cream for very dry and sensitive skin, $12
Doliva olive face cream contains not only extra virgin olive oil, but also other precious oils – avocado, corn and almond; this effective combination is enriched with a fresh lemon scent. The cream is suitable for dry and sensitive skin, it greases it gently and thoroughly and provides it with natural moisture. It absorbs easily and does not leave a greasy film. Use: gently spread on the skin of your face, neck and décolletage morning and evening after washing. Suitable also as a base for make-up.
Doliva Cleansing Milk, $13
Doliva Cleansing Milk Provides pore-deep cleansing and gentle skin care. This gentle cleansing removes make-up mildly.
Use: Gently rub this cleanser into the skin twice a day and rinse with water.
